Injury prevention knowledge, beliefs and strategies in elite female footballers at the FIFA Women's World Cup France 2019.
Celeste GeertsemaLiesel GeertsemaAbdulaziz FarooqJoar HarøyChelsea OesterAlexis WeberRoald BahrPublished in: British journal of sports medicine (2021)
This diverse group of elite players demonstrated good knowledge of risk level and injury types in women's football. Of the risk factors emphasised by players, there was only one intrinsic risk factor (strength), but several factors out of their control (pitch quality and type, training volume and hard tackles). Still players had positive attitudes and beliefs regarding injury prevention exercises and indicated a high level of implementation, despite a lack of medical support.
